There's nothing short-sighted about this downtown hot spot. Known for its savory hickory-smoked meats and accompanying side treats, such as tater salad, slaw, pepper cheese spinach and collard greens, Stubb's is also known as an indoor and outdoor music venue. The historic brick building, wooden seating, hardwood floors and dimmed interior radiate a saloon feel. The Sunday Gospel Brunch is a buffet of barbecue and breakfast favorites, complete with soulful tunes and local singers -- a truly unique way to spend a Sunday morning. The turkey, smoked chicken and Angus beef don't disappoint. Kick up your heels, grab a cold one and feast on some of Austin's finest. -- Kelly Lee
